Hi, I've bought a new server Proliant DL120 G6. Standard cpu: Intel® Pentium® G6950 (2-core, 2,8 GHz, 3 MB, 73 Watt) Does this CPU allow Intel VT to run KVM's in Promox? Kind Regards,

the G6950 processor does support VTx (see http://ark.intel.com/Product.aspx?id=43230) If it's not enabled on the HP mobo, it needs to be before you can use it. That usually requires a full power off as well, you'll note.
